Exploring the Wide World of Assistive Technologies

Assistive technologies are tools, devices, and systems designed to help people with disabilities carry out everyday activities, communicate, and interact with their environment. These technologies support individuals in overcoming challenges related to mobility, vision, hearing, speech, learning, and more, enhancing independence and access. Examples include screen readers for those who are visually impaired, hearing aids, wheelchairs, and communication boards. By addressing specific needs, assistive technologies enable people to engage more fully in daily life and participate in their communities.


1. Vision-Related Assistive Technologies

For individuals who are blind or visually impaired, assistive tools provide critical access to information, navigation, and independence in daily tasks. These tools support everything from reading and wayfinding to computer access.

Examples of Vision-Related Assistive Tools:

  • Magnifiers: These come in various forms, such as handheld and software-based options. Handheld magnifiers are portable devices that enlarge text for easy reading, while software-based magnifiers like ZoomText, Windows Magnifier, and Apple’s Magnifier App allow users to zoom in on digital content directly on their screens.

  • Talking Devices: Devices like the talking thermostat, talking watches, and clocks provide auditory feedback, helping users understand information such as temperature, time, and alarms without needing to see a display.
  • Braille Displays: These devices, such as the Focus Braille Display by Freedom Scientific, convert digital text into Braille, allowing users to read content on computers and mobile devices. The device refreshes Braille cells as the user scrolls, providing continuous tactile feedback.

  • Screen Reading Software: Tools like JAWS (Job Access With Speech) for Windows and VoiceOver for macOS and iOS read on-screen text and allow users to navigate apps and websites using audio cues.
  • Text-to-Speech Systems with OCR: Optical Character Recognition (OCR) technology like Kurzweil 1000 and KNFB Reader scans printed text and converts it to spoken words, making physical documents accessible for users who are blind.

  • Phones with Large Tactile Buttons: Specialized phones, such as the BlindShell Classic, provide large, easy-to-feel buttons, making dialing and interaction easier for users with visual impairments.

These tools make daily life more accessible by allowing users to read, communicate, and control their environment, promoting greater independence.


2. Hearing-Related Assistive Technologies

For people who are Deaf or hard of hearing, assistive tools provide essential support for communication, alerts, and accessing audio information.

Examples of Hearing-Related Assistive Tools:

  • Personal Amplification Systems: Devices such as FM systems and pocket talkers amplify sounds, making it easier for users to hear conversations in noisy environments.

  • Wireless TV Listening Systems: These devices, like TV Ears, allow users to listen to television audio without disturbing others, often with volume control independent of the main audio.

  • Vibrating Alarm Clocks: Clocks like the Sonic Alert Sonic Boom alarm provide vibrations instead of sound, alerting the user to wake up or attend to alarms.

  • Doorbell with Flashing Light Alert: Visual doorbells use flashing lights to alert users to someone at the door, helping Deaf or hard-of-hearing users stay connected at home.
  • Portable Closed Captioning Systems: Handheld devices provide real-time captions, allowing users to follow along with spoken content in real-world situations like meetings or lectures.
  • Face-to-Face Keyboard Communication Systems: Devices like the UbiDuo enable face-to-face communication between Deaf and hearing individuals through a split-screen typing system, displaying messages in real time.

  • Amplified Telephones and Captioned Phones: Devices like CapTel phones amplify audio and provide captions, enabling users to read as well as hear conversations.

These products increase accessibility, helping people stay connected and interact confidently within their environments.


3. Speech Communication Technologies

Assistive tools for speech communication provide vital support for individuals who face challenges with verbal expression, enabling them to communicate effectively in various settings.

Examples of Speech Communication Tools:

  • Voice Amplification Systems: Amplifiers like the ChatterVox amplify the user’s voice, helpful for individuals with low vocal volume due to medical conditions.

  • Fluency Assistance Devices: Stuttering devices like SpeechEasy offer delayed auditory feedback, helping users manage speech fluency by hearing their own speech slightly delayed.
  • Artificial Larynx: Devices such as the Servox Digital generate sounds that mimic speech, providing voice output for people who have lost their vocal cords.

  • Communication Boards: Boards with symbols, letters, or words allow users to point and communicate. These are particularly helpful for children and adults with speech impairments.
  • Speech Generating Devices (SGDs): High-tech SGDs like the Tobii Dynavox convert typed text or selected symbols into speech, widely used by individuals with ALS, autism, and cerebral palsy.

  • Symbol-Making Software: Software like Boardmaker provides customizable symbols and templates for creating visual communication aids.

These tools empower people with speech disabilities to convey their needs, thoughts, and emotions in diverse environments, from social settings to medical appointments.


4. Learning, Cognition, and Developmental Technologies

Assistive technologies for cognitive and learning support offer tools to manage memory, focus, and organization, aiding individuals with cognitive disabilities or developmental challenges.

Examples of Learning and Cognitive Tools:

  • Memory Aids and Reminder Systems: Devices like smart watches with alarm reminders help users manage schedules, take medications, or complete tasks.
  • Text-to-Speech Systems for Learning: Tools like Kurzweil Education’s text-to-speech software assist with reading and comprehension, especially for individuals with dyslexia or ADHD.
  • Notetaking Systems: Devices like the Livescribe Smartpen record audio while allowing users to take written notes, syncing both for later review.
  • Specialized Mobile Apps: Apps such as BrainHQ or Lumosity provide brain training exercises that enhance memory, attention, and problem-solving skills.
  • Audio Books and Digital Content: Services like Audible and Bookshare provide spoken content, making literature and educational materials more accessible to individuals with reading disabilities.

These tools support learning by providing customized aids, enabling users to retain information, improve focus, and develop essential skills.


5. Mobility, Seating, and Positioning Aids

Mobility and seating aids provide crucial support for individuals who face challenges with movement, helping them stay active, mobile, and comfortable.

Examples of Mobility and Positioning Tools:

  • Wheelchairs and Walkers: Manual and powered wheelchairs, such as the Invacare Storm, offer mobility, while walkers and rollators provide stability and support.

  • Power Chairs and Scooters: These motorized devices allow users with limited physical strength to move independently and are often customizable for different environments.

These mobility aids increase accessibility to physical spaces, enabling users to maintain independence, move safely, and improve quality of life.


6. Daily Living Aids

Daily living aids help people with disabilities and older adults perform essential activities, promoting self-sufficiency and independence in daily routines.

Examples of Daily Living Aids:

  • Dressing Aids: Devices like button hooks, zipper pulls, and dressing sticks help users get dressed independently.

  • Reachers and Long-Handle Shoe Horns: These extend the reach for users who may have difficulty bending, useful for putting on shoes or picking up items.
  • Adapted Kitchen Tools: Tools such as adaptive knives, rocker knives, and utensils with ergonomic handles support safe and independent meal preparation.
  • Automatic Soap Dispensers and Vacuum Robots: These devices provide convenience and assistance in household chores, making cleaning and hygiene tasks easier.

By simplifying daily tasks, these tools enhance independence and enable users to manage their environments more easily.


7. Environmental Adaptations

Environmental control technologies allow people with disabilities to modify and control elements in their homes, workplaces, and public spaces.

Examples of Environmental Adaptation Tools:

  • Door Openers and Lifts: Automated door openers and stair lifts provide access to buildings and upper levels for individuals with limited mobility.
  • Remote-Controlled Appliance Systems: Smart home systems, such as Amazon Echo or Google Home, allow users to control lighting, heating, and appliances through voice commands or switches.
  • Accessible Bathroom Fixtures: Walk-in bathtubs, adjustable showerheads, and adapted sinks ensure safe and easy use of bathroom facilities.

These adaptations promote independence, allowing users to control and access their physical environments safely and comfortably.


8. Vehicle Modification and Transportation Aids

Vehicle modifications make it possible for people with disabilities to travel independently and safely.

Examples of Vehicle Modification Tools:

  • Hand Controls and Adaptive Steering: Systems like Sure Grip hand controls allow users to drive without using their feet, providing alternative ways to operate vehicle controls.

  • Wheelchair Tie-Downs and Securements: Products like the Q’Straint secure wheelchairs in vehicles, ensuring safe transport.

  • Lifts, Ramps, and Adaptive Seat Belts: These devices help users enter and exit vehicles, adjust seating, and secure seat belts, providing customized solutions for different mobility needs.

These modifications empower individuals to manage transportation independently, promoting safe and accessible travel options.


9. Computers and Related Peripherals

Computers and peripherals with assistive features enable individuals with disabilities to access the digital world, facilitating communication, education, and employment.

Examples of Computer Access Tools:

  • Screen Magnification Software: Tools like ZoomText and MAGic provide magnification and contrast adjustments, enabling users with low vision to see digital content clearly.
  • Alternative Keyboards and Pointing Devices: Devices like the Maltron keyboard or head-controlled mice provide alternative methods of interacting with computers.
  • Voice Recognition Software: Programs like Dragon NaturallySpeaking enable users to navigate and control computers through voice commands, helpful for those with limited hand movement.

These tools promote digital inclusion, allowing users to interact with computers and the internet independently and effectively.


10. Recreation, Sports, and Leisure Tools

Assistive technologies for recreation and sports make it possible for people with disabilities to enjoy hobbies, sports, and leisure activities.

Examples of Recreational Tools:

  • Switch-Adapted Toys and Equipment: Toys adapted for switch activation allow children with limited mobility to engage in play.
  • Playing Card Shufflers and Adaptive Board Games: Modified games and accessories help users with physical disabilities participate in recreational activities.
  • Adaptive Sports Equipment: Specialized equipment, like handcycles for wheelchair racing and adaptive skiing equipment, makes sports accessible.

These adaptations encourage social interaction, fitness, and fun, allowing individuals to pursue their passions and enjoy an active lifestyle.


Conclusion

Assistive technologies empower individuals with disabilities to navigate their world independently. Each category of assistive technology addresses unique needs, enhancing accessibility in all areas of life—from daily living and communication to recreation and mobility. As technology advances, these tools continue to evolve, making the world more inclusive and accessible for everyone.
